Understanding IoT
IoT refers to the network of physical devices connected to the internet, collecting and sharing data. These devices range from simple sensors to complex industrial machines. The key to IoT development is understanding how these devices communicate and how to leverage this connectivity to solve real-world problems.
Essential Tools for IoT Development
To start with IoT development, you'll need a few essential tools:
- Development Boards: Platforms like Arduino and Raspberry Pi are great for beginners.
- Sensors and Actuators: These components allow your devices to interact with the physical world.
- Programming Languages: Knowledge of languages such as Python, C++, and JavaScript is beneficial.
- IoT Platforms: Services like AWS IoT and Google Cloud IoT provide the infrastructure to connect and manage your devices.
First Steps in IoT Development
Starting your IoT project involves several key steps:
- Define Your Project: Identify the problem you want to solve or the functionality you wish to create.
- Select Your Hardware: Choose the appropriate development board and sensors based on your project requirements.
- Develop Your Software: Write the code that will control your devices and enable communication.
- Connect to the Cloud: Use an IoT platform to connect your device to the internet and enable data collection and analysis.
- Test and Iterate: Continuously test your solution and make improvements based on feedback and performance.
Challenges in IoT Development
While IoT development offers immense opportunities, it also comes with challenges such as security concerns, data privacy, and interoperability issues. Addressing these challenges early in your development process is crucial for building reliable and secure IoT solutions.
